In response to the data breach at healthcare insurance provider Anthem last week, New York’s Department of Financial Services (DFS) announced today that it will “integrate regular, targeted assessments of cyber security preparedness at insurance companies as part of the department’s examination process.” The Department also plans to issue “enhanced regulations” to insurance companies based in New York, but has not yet solidified what those enhancements will be.
Encryption and multi-factor authentication may be on that list. Healthcare insurers are already subject to the Gramm-Leach-Bliley Act (GLBA) and the Health Insurance Portability and Accountability Act (HIPAA), each of which have requirements about privacy and security, but neither of which explicitly require encryption of all personally identifiable information.

Stanford University will be hosting a White House summit on cybersecurity and consumer protection next month. The announcement came during remarks made by President Obama at the National Cybersecurity and Communications Integration Center (pronounced “N-kick”), a division of Homeland Security, as part of a proposal to tighten laws related to cybersecurity standards.
The one-day event is scheduled for February 13 and will bring together participants from the federal government, industry, technology, law enforcement and academia, including students. Topics will include how public and private organizations can better share cybersecurity information, how cybersecurity practices and technologies can be improved and how to expand the adoption and use of more secure payment technologies.
The Summit is one of several steps being taken by the White House in the area of digital security. Earlier this week, Obama announced a student digital privacy act that would focus on how data is used in education. Another proposal to be sent to Congress would force companies to comply with certain privacy restrictions, such as removing unnecessary personal information from their systems, and provide liability protections for organizations that share information about cyber threats. In November, the administration announced the “BuySecure Initiative,” a push for retailers and banks to implement more secure payment technologies to minimize the threat of fraud and data breaches.
“We are honored to host this White House summit…and are excited to play a pivotal role in convening experts from government, industry and academia,” said Amy Zegart, director of Stanford’s Center for International Security and Cooperation. “Stanford is very engaged in studying cyber-related issues, and we look forward to enhancing this work by sharing our expertise on the cybersecurity issues that are so critical for the United States, its consumers and its businesses.”
In November Stanford announced that it was one of three institutions that had received a $15 million grant from a private foundation to fund the launch of a new program for developing public policy that could help government, business and individuals deal with security threats.
The White House and the university said they’re still finalizing details for the summit; but the event will include keynote speeches, panel discussions and small group workshops.

Data Privacy Day is observed every year on January 28 and is led by the National Cyber Security Alliance (NCSA), a nonprofit, public-private partnership dedicated cybersecurity education and awareness. According to the NCSA:
Data Privacy Day is an international effort to empower and educate people to protect their privacy and control their digital footprint.
Data Privacy Day began in the United States and Canada in January 2008 as an extension of the Data Protection Day celebration in Europe. Data Protection Day commemorates the January 28, 1981, signing of Convention 108, the first legally binding international treaty dealing with privacy and data protection. Data Privacy Day is now a celebration for everyone, observed annually on January 28.
Data flows freely in today’s online world. Everyone – from home computer users to multinational corporations – needs to be aware of the personal data others have entrusted to them and remain vigilant and proactive about protecting it. Being a good online citizen means practicing conscientious data stewardship. Data Privacy Day is an effort to empower and educate people to protect their privacy, control their digital footprint, and make the protection of privacy and data a great priority in their lives.

The Shared Host Integrated Password System (SHIPS) is an open-source solution created by Geoff Walton from TrustedSec to provide unique and rotated local super user or administrator passwords for environments where it is not possible or not appropriate to disable these local accounts. Our goal is to make post exploitation more difficult and provide a simplistic way to manage multiple systems in an environment where Windows does not necessarily support an alternative.

Clients may be configured to rotate passwords automatically. Stored passwords can be retrieved by desktop support personnel as required, or updated when a password has to be manually changed in the course of system maintenance. By having unique passwords on each machine and logging of password retrievals, security can be improved my making networks more resistant to lateral movement by attackers and enhancing the ability to attribute actions to individual persons.
When performing penetration tests, our common attack vector is through compromising one host and pivoting to other systems with the information obtained. It is common to see large-scale breaches utilizing this method and that is where SHIPS comes into play.
SHIPS is designed to make post-exploitation more difficult and minimize what systems attackers gain access to. Once SHIPS is set up, there isn’t much else that is needed and it’s simple to integrate into existing business processes.
A script is deployed to the endpoints, servers, and any other systems through group policy or similar deployment tools. The script is run on a determined timeframe from the organization. The script makes a password request to the server, which generates unique password string that it stores and transmits to the client. The client script than applies the new password on the client. TrustedSec recommends deploying SHIPS to servers, workstations, or any other windows-based systems. The passwords will now be unique per individual server and workstation.

For organizations where client and server support roles are segregated to different groups of employees, multiple instances of the SHIPS server can be run on a single host. Simply change the listing port on one of server instances and configure each to authorize the appropriate users. TrustedSec recommends using the alternate listening port for the instance supporting server infrastructure. In most cases accommodating requests on the alternate port from servers will be easier than frequently more mobile clients, with regard to firewalls or proxies.
When users with permission to access account passwords wish to retrieve them, they simply log into the SHIPS admin server and do a lookup of the machine name. The web application will display the current password associated with the device. SHIPS authorization can be tied to external systems such as LDAP.
